Rocamadour
One cup of Rocamadour is around 236 grams and contains approximately 709 calories, 43 grams of protein, 59 grams of fat, and 0.8 grams of carbohydrates.
Rocamadour is a unique French goat cheese, originating from the stunning village of Rocamadour in the heart of the Dordogne Valley. Renowned for its creamy texture and rich flavor, this cheese is crafted from pure goat's milk, making it a delightful addition to any cheese board. Often enjoyed fresh or aged, Rocamadour pairs beautifully with local wines and fresh fruits. While it is indulgent, it also offers nutrients like protein and calcium, though moderation is key due to its richness. Whether melted atop a warm dish or enjoyed on a crisp baguette, Rocamadour is a taste of culinary heritage that's both delicious and satisfying.
